USA Swimming Coaching Staff for 2026 Pan Pacs: Meet the Team (2026)

Bob Bowman, a seasoned swimming coach, is set to lead the USA Swimming coaching staff for the 2026 Pan Pacific Championships in Irvine, California. This appointment marks a significant moment as it's his first time overseeing the women's team, a role he previously held for the men's team. Bowman's expertise and experience are invaluable assets to the USA Swimming program, and his leadership will undoubtedly be pivotal in shaping the team's performance at the upcoming championships.

What makes this appointment particularly intriguing is the new coaching structure implemented by USA Swimming. For the second year in a row, the team will have just one head coach leading both the men's and women's teams. This strategic move aims to foster a more cohesive and integrated approach to swimming, potentially enhancing the team's overall performance. Bowman's appointment as the sole head coach is a testament to his exceptional skills and the trust placed in him by the USA Swimming organization.

Bowman's coaching prowess is well-documented, having previously served as the men's head coach for the United States Olympic Team in 2016 and the head men's coach at the Pan Pacific Championships in 2014. His track record includes leading the men's team at the World Championships in 2007, 2009, and 2013. Additionally, he served as an assistant coach for the French team at the 2024 Olympic Games in Paris, showcasing his versatility and adaptability as a coach.

One of the notable aspects of this year's coaching staff is the presence of Carol Capitani, Bowman's colleague from the University of Texas. Capitani, who will be coaching women's swimming and diving, brings her own set of expertise and experience to the team. The collaboration between Bowman and Capitani, both from the University of Texas, adds a layer of continuity and cohesion to the coaching staff.

The coaching staff for the 2026 Pan Pacific Championships also includes several other seasoned coaches, such as Todd DeSorbo from the University of Virginia, Dave Durden from the University of California, Berkeley, and Chris Lindauer from Stanford University. These coaches bring a wealth of knowledge and experience to the team, having worked with some of the top swimmers in the world.

One thing that immediately stands out is the diversity of coaching backgrounds and the presence of club coaches on the roster. Mohammad Khadembashi from TSM Aquatics is the only club coach on the staff, adding a unique perspective to the team. This diversity of coaching styles and experiences will undoubtedly contribute to the team's overall growth and development.

The coaching staff's expertise and experience are further highlighted by the presence of coaches like Ray Looze from Indiana University, Whitney Hite from the University of Florida, and Stefani Wendelschaefer from North Carolina State University. These coaches have had significant success with their respective programs, and their contributions to the USA Swimming team will be invaluable.
